TAKESADA MATSUTANI (B. 1937) In the Morning & Morning In the Morning: signed and dated 'matsitani 70. T MATSUTANI' and signed in Japanese (lower right); titled, inscribed and numbered ‘E/A In the Monring PARIS’ and titled in Japanese (lower left) two silkscreen prints image: 57.5 x 44 cm. (22 5/8 x 17 3/8 in.) sheet: 60.3 x 48.2 cm. (23 3/4 x 19 in.) Executed in 1970 edition E/A Morning: signed dated ‘matsutani ‘75’ (lower right); numbered and inscribed ‘40/50 PARIS.’ and titled in Japanese (lower left) silkscreen print sheet: 18.6 x 14.6 cm. (7 3/8 x 5 3/4 in.) image: 15.7 x 12.7 cm. (6 1/8 x 5 in.) Executed in 1975 edition 40/50 Acquired directly from the artist by the present owner in the 1970s
